WebJun 19, 2024 · The cyclic contact that happens between the rail and the wheel can cause a phenomenon called rolling contact fatigue (RCF). The load is applied cyclically, creating a triaxial compressive stress field [ 2, 17 ], as well as the shear stress, which is the most critical for the appearance of cracks [ 18, 19 ].
